When you call a small raise from an opponent with a pocket pair looking to hit a set, and you sense a continuation bet from an opponent on the flop, is it wise to raise him? If he calls, is it wise to double-barrell on the turn or what?

Most of the time, no. Maybe if you're playing higher than 100NL. Otherwise, just play ABC. Call to hit your set, and if you miss, throw it away. As another 2+2er once wrote, "Set it or forget it!"

It depends on the player and your table image. If hes a guy playing a bit laggy, but is decent enough player capable of folding, AND you're viewed as tight/nut-peddler, he'll probably release.
